Quebrada Tuloma
Quebrada Tuloma is an intermittent stream in Oruro, Altiplano and has an elevation of 3,833 metres. Quebrada Tuloma is situated nearby to the locality Huari Sayaña, as well as near the hamlet Umamarca.| Tap on a place to explore it |
